    Home electrical distribution box sealing gaps

    If the gap between the electrical box and the drywall is less than 1/4 in., fill it with acrylic latex caulk. An electrical box sealant is a specialized material used to create an air-tight and water-resistant barrier around electrical enclosures and their penetrations.     What equipment is paired with a distribution box

    A distribution box divides one incoming electrical supply into multiple outgoing circuits. Typical components include a main switch, busbars, circuit breakers, neutral and earth bars, terminals and an enclosure. Today, electrical systems are essential for homes and industries.
